Washers and O-Rings for Quick Leak Fixes
Leaks often come from worn washers or O-rings. These small rubber parts sit inside faucets, hose connections, and other fittings. Over time, they crack or break. As a result, water may drip constantly. Replacing them is quick and easy. That’s why you should always keep several sizes in your plumbing kit. For example, if your kitchen faucet starts dripping, a new washer may solve the issue in minutes. Moreover, washers and O-rings are very cheap, so buying a mixed-size pack is a smart choice. When you store them in a small box or zip bag, they stay organized and ready to use. Many times, people call a plumber just to change one washer. Instead, you can handle it yourself with the right parts. So, don’t wait for a leak to remind you. Prepare in advance and save money and time.
Teflon Tape for Sealing Threaded Connections
Teflon tape, also called plumber’s tape, is a must-have for sealing threaded pipe joints. It prevents leaks in connections by wrapping around the male threads before you screw them in. This creates a watertight seal. For example, if you install a showerhead or repair a pipe, using Teflon tape ensures no water drips from the connection. Moreover, it’s very simple to use and lasts a long time in storage. It doesn’t cost much either. That makes it one of the most cost-effective items in your plumbing toolbox. Without it, even a tight connection might still leak slightly. So, whether you’re fixing a garden hose or working on indoor pipes, this small roll of tape can make a big difference. Always keep a few rolls at home for quick repairs.
Pipe Clamps and Hose Clamps for Emergency Repairs
Sometimes pipes develop small cracks or loose joints. In such cases, pipe clamps or hose clamps can provide a temporary fix. You simply wrap the clamp around the problem area and tighten it. This stops leaks until you can replace the pipe or call a professional. Especially useful for under-sink pipes and outdoor hoses, clamps are easy to install. Also, they come in many sizes, so having a variety helps you deal with unexpected problems. Moreover, clamps don’t cost much and take up little space. For example, if a washing machine hose starts leaking, a hose clamp may stop it quickly. Instead of flooding the area, you contain the issue within minutes. That’s why these clamps belong in every home’s plumbing supply box.
Assorted Fittings and Connectors
Another smart move is to keep various plumbing fittings and connectors at home. These parts link pipes together or change direction. Elbows, couplings, and tees are the most common types. You may also need adapters for different pipe sizes or types. For instance, if you want to connect a PEX pipe to copper, you’ll need the proper fitting. While you don’t need every type, a small collection of the most common ones can help during repairs or small projects. Moreover, many fittings are universal and fit multiple systems. So, you can use them in kitchens, bathrooms, or even outdoor plumbing. By having these parts ready, you won’t waste time hunting them down when problems arise. That means faster repairs and less stress.
Shut-Off Valves and Supply Lines
Every home should have extra shut-off valves and flexible supply lines. Shut-off valves control water flow to sinks, toilets, and appliances. If one fails, water may continue flowing even when you want it stopped. That can cause major damage. Supply lines connect water from the wall to your fixtures. They are often the first parts to wear out. Having spares allows you to act fast when a leak starts. For example, if your toilet supply line breaks at night, you won’t have to wait till morning to stop the leak. You just replace it and move on. These parts are affordable and easy to install. Keeping one or two of each in your toolbox is a smart step toward plumbing safety.
PEX Crimp Rings and Fittings
PEX is a popular plumbing material in modern homes. It’s flexible, easy to install, and resistant to corrosion. However, it requires special fittings and crimp rings. If your plumbing system includes PEX pipes, you should keep these items on hand. When a leak happens, you can cut out the damaged section and crimp a new fitting into place. You’ll also need a crimp tool, but once you have the setup, repairs become simple. PEX fittings come in many shapes, such as elbows, tees, and couplers. Having a few of each lets you handle most small problems without a delay. Furthermore, these parts are light and easy to store. So, if you use PEX, make sure your repair kit includes the necessary parts.
Drain Cleaners and Small Augers
Not all plumbing problems involve leaks. Clogs are just as common and just as frustrating. That’s why keeping a drain cleaner or small auger is helpful. Hair, grease, and debris can block your drains, especially in the bathroom and kitchen. Liquid cleaners can dissolve some clogs. However, a manual drain snake, also known as an auger, lets you break up tougher blockages. You simply insert it into the drain and twist it until the clog clears. These tools are inexpensive and last a long time. They also help you avoid harsh chemicals, which can damage pipes over time. Having both a cleaner and a tool gives you options depending on the situation. So, don’t wait for a backup to act. Be prepared.
A Handy Storage Box for Your Plumbing Parts
Now that you know which parts to keep, it’s smart to store them in one place. Use a small toolbox or plastic storage bin. Label sections for washers, fittings, clamps, and so on. This makes it easy to find what you need quickly. In emergencies, every second counts. When you know where your supplies are, you save time and avoid stress. Moreover, keeping everything organized means you won’t forget what you have. Over time, you can build a custom kit that fits your home’s plumbing needs. Include tools like a wrench, pliers, and a flashlight as well. That way, you’re ready for anything. The better your kit, the faster you’ll solve small problems and avoid big disasters.
